我有一个名为9-sign-in-out的git分支,它有完美的代码,我想把它变成主程序。我现在在主分支上。$ git branch* master$ git checkout 9-sign-in-outconfig/routes.rb: needs merge
error: you need to resolve your curre
我想删除commit 9dfd73,突出显示的那个。如你所见,它不是一个分支。这是一个独立的头的结果。我尝试在其上创建一个分支,然后使用git分支-D 9dfd73删除该分支,但这删除了该分支,留下了提交。git rebase --到<9dfd73>^ <9dfd73> HEAD
我理解它是这样的:“将提交9</em
是否可以按以下方式更改主分支的历史记录?commits [the rightmost is the last]master修改主人到,同时在当前主程序上保持更改(可能在另一个分支中或者换句话说,我希望这个分支-一个成为主人,并改变主人被移到另一个特性分支。
背景:在我们的服务器中,我们定期从git服务器中提取和部署主分支。当前版本的主机运行有点过时。最后一次承诺于9月9日进行。在那之后,我们在那里合并